# Lua Scripting Integration
|
||||
|
||||
MetaBuilder now includes a **real Lua interpreter** powered by [Fengari](https://fengari.io/), allowing you to write and execute custom Lua scripts directly in the browser.
|
||||
|
||||
## Features
|
||||
|
||||
✅ **Real Lua Execution** - Full Lua 5.3 interpreter running in the browser
|
||||
✅ **Context API** - Access data, user info, and key-value storage from Lua
|
||||
✅ **Parameter System** - Define typed parameters for your scripts
|
||||
✅ **Live Testing** - Test scripts with sample data and see immediate results
|
||||
✅ **Workflow Integration** - Use Lua scripts as nodes in visual workflows
|
||||
✅ **Execution Logs** - Comprehensive logging with `log()` and `print()`
|
||||
✅ **Error Handling** - Clear syntax and runtime error messages
|
||||
|
||||
## Context API
|
||||
|
||||
Every Lua script has access to a `context` table with the following properties:
|
||||
|
||||
### `context.data`
|
||||
Input data passed to the script. When used in workflows, this is the output from the previous node. When testing, this contains your parameter values.
|
||||
|
||||
```lua
|
||||
local input = context.data or {}
|
||||
log("Processing: " .. input.name)
|
||||
```
|
||||
|
||||
### `context.user`
|
||||
Information about the current user:
|
||||
|
||||
```lua
|
||||
if context.user.role == "admin" then
|
||||
log("Admin access granted")
|
||||
end
|
||||
```
|
||||
|
||||
Properties:
|
||||
- `username` - User's username
|
||||
- `role` - User role (user, admin, god)
|
||||
- `email` - User email (if available)
|
||||
|
||||
### `context.kv`
|
||||
Key-value storage interface (future feature):
|
||||
|
||||
```lua
|
||||
-- Future: Access to persistent storage
|
||||
-- local value = context.kv.get("my-key")
|
||||
-- context.kv.set("my-key", value)
|
||||
```
|
||||
|
||||
## Built-in Functions
|
||||
|
||||
### `log(...)`
|
||||
Log messages that appear in the execution results:
|
||||
|
||||
```lua
|
||||
log("Starting process")
|
||||
log("Value:", 42)
|
||||
log("Multiple", "arguments", "supported")
|
||||
```
|
||||
|
||||
### `print(...)`
|
||||
Alias for `log()`, works the same way:
|
||||
|
||||
```lua
|
||||
print("Hello from Lua!")
|
||||
```
|
||||
|
||||
## Return Values
|
||||
|
||||
Scripts can return any Lua value. Tables are automatically converted to JavaScript objects/arrays:
|
||||
|
||||
```lua
|
||||
-- Return a table
|
||||
return {
|
||||
success = true,
|
||||
message = "Process complete",
|
||||
count = 42
|
||||
}
|
||||
|
||||
-- Return multiple values
|
||||
return "result", 123, true
|
||||
|
||||
-- Return nil
|
||||
return nil
|
||||
```
|
||||
|
||||
## Script Examples
|
||||
|
||||
### Basic Hello World
|
||||
```lua
|
||||
log("Hello from Lua!")
|
||||
return { message = "Success", timestamp = os.time() }
|
||||
```
|
||||
|
||||
### Data Validation
|
||||
```lua
|
||||
local data = context.data or {}
|
||||
|
||||
if not data.email then
|
||||
return { valid = false, error = "Email is required" }
|
||||
end
|
||||
|
||||
if not string.match(data.email, "@") then
|
||||
return { valid = false, error = "Invalid email format" }
|
||||
end
|
||||
|
||||
return { valid = true }
|
||||
```
|
||||
|
||||
### Data Transformation
|
||||
```lua
|
||||
local input = context.data or {}
|
||||
|
||||
local output = {
|
||||
fullName = (input.firstName or "") .. " " .. (input.lastName or ""),
|
||||
displayAge = tostring(input.age or 0) .. " years old",
|
||||
status = input.isActive and "Active" or "Inactive"
|
||||
}
|
||||
|
||||
return output
|
||||
```
|
||||
|
||||
### Array Processing
|
||||
```lua
|
||||
local data = context.data or {}
|
||||
local numbers = data.numbers or {1, 2, 3, 4, 5}
|
||||
|
||||
local sum = 0
|
||||
local max = numbers[1] or 0
|
||||
|
||||
for i, num in ipairs(numbers) do
|
||||
sum = sum + num
|
||||
if num > max then max = num end
|
||||
end
|
||||
|
||||
return {
|
||||
sum = sum,
|
||||
average = sum / #numbers,
|
||||
max = max
|
||||
}
|
||||
```
|
||||
|
||||
### Conditional Logic
|
||||
```lua
|
||||
local data = context.data or {}
|
||||
|
||||
if data.score and data.score >= 80 then
|
||||
return {
|
||||
approved = true,
|
||||
reason = "Score requirement met"
|
||||
}
|
||||
end
|
||||
|
||||
return {
|
||||
approved = false,
|
||||
reason = "Requirements not satisfied"
|
||||
}
|
||||
```

## Best Practices
|
||||
|
||||
### ✅ Do
|
||||
- Use `local` for all variables to avoid global namespace pollution
|
||||
- Check for nil values before using them
|
||||
- Use `log()` to debug and provide execution feedback
|
||||
- Return structured tables with clear property names
|
||||
- Handle edge cases (empty arrays, missing properties)
|
||||
|
||||
### ❌ Don't
|
||||
- Rely on global variables (use `local`)
|
||||
- Create infinite loops (workflows have execution limits)
|
||||
- Assume data structure - always validate input
|
||||
- Use blocking operations (not applicable in browser Lua)
|
||||
|
||||
## Lua Language Support
|
||||
|
||||
Fengari supports Lua 5.3 with the following features:
|
||||
|
||||
✅ **Supported:**
|
||||
- All standard Lua syntax
|
||||
- Tables (arrays and dictionaries)
|
||||
- String manipulation (`string.*`)
|
||||
- Math operations (`math.*`)
|
||||
- Table operations (`table.*`)
|
||||
- Control flow (if, for, while, etc.)
|
||||
- Functions and closures
|
||||
- Metatables and metamethods
|
||||
- Coroutines
|
||||
|
||||
❌ **Not Supported:**
|
||||
- File I/O operations (`io.*`)
|
||||
- OS operations that don't make sense in browser
|
||||
- Loading external Lua modules
|
||||
- C extensions
|
||||
|
||||
## Type Conversions
|
||||
|
||||
### Lua → JavaScript
|
||||
- `nil` → `null`
|
||||
- `boolean` → `boolean`
|
||||
- `number` → `number`
|
||||
- `string` → `string`
|
||||
- `table` (array-like) → `Array`
|
||||
- `table` (object-like) → `Object`
|
||||
- `function` → not converted
|
||||
|
||||
### JavaScript → Lua
|
||||
- `null`/`undefined` → `nil`
|
||||
- `boolean` → `boolean`
|
||||
- `number` → `number`
|
||||
- `string` → `string`
|
||||
- `Array` → `table` (1-indexed)
|
||||
- `Object` → `table`
|
||||
- `Function` → not converted
|
||||
|
||||
## Troubleshooting
|
||||
|
||||
### Syntax Errors
|
||||
Check the error message for line numbers and details. Common issues:
|
||||
- Missing `end` keywords
|
||||
- Incorrect use of `=` vs `==`
|
||||
- Forgetting `local` keyword
|
||||
|
||||
### Runtime Errors
|
||||
- **"attempt to index a nil value"** - Trying to access property of nil/undefined
|
||||
- **"attempt to call a nil value"** - Function doesn't exist
|
||||
- **"attempt to perform arithmetic on a nil value"** - Math operation on nil
|
||||
|
||||
### Type Mismatches
|
||||
Remember Lua is 1-indexed for arrays while JavaScript is 0-indexed. The conversion handles this automatically.
|
||||
|
||||
## Performance Notes
|
||||
|
||||
- Scripts execute in the browser's main thread
|
||||
- Large loops may block the UI temporarily
|
||||
- Keep workflows reasonably sized (< 1000 operations)
|
||||
- Complex calculations are fine, but avoid infinite loops
|
||||
|
||||
## Security
|
||||
|
||||
- Scripts run in a sandboxed Lua VM
|
||||
- No access to browser APIs directly
|
||||
- No file system access
|
||||
- No network access
|
||||
- Cannot break out of the sandbox
|
||||
|
||||
---
|
||||
|
||||
For more Lua language documentation, see the [official Lua manual](https://www.lua.org/manual/5.3/).

# Lua Snippet Library - Quick Reference
|
||||
|
||||
The MetaBuilder Lua Snippet Library provides 30+ pre-built code templates to accelerate your development workflow.
|
||||
|
||||
## Categories
|
||||
|
||||
### Data Validation
|
||||
- **Email Validation** - Validate email format using pattern matching
|
||||
- **Password Strength Validator** - Check password meets security requirements
|
||||
- **Phone Number Validation** - Validate US phone number format
|
||||
- **Required Fields Validator** - Check multiple required fields are present
|
||||
|
||||
### Data Transformation
|
||||
- **Snake Case to Camel Case** - Convert snake_case strings to camelCase
|
||||
- **Flatten Nested Object** - Convert nested table to flat key-value pairs
|
||||
- **Normalize User Data** - Clean and normalize user input data
|
||||
|
||||
### Array Operations
|
||||
- **Filter Array** - Filter array elements by condition
|
||||
- **Map Array** - Transform each array element
|
||||
- **Reduce Array to Sum** - Calculate sum of numeric array values
|
||||
- **Group Array by Property** - Group array items by a property value
|
||||
- **Sort Array** - Sort array by property value
|
||||
|
||||
### String Processing
|
||||
- **Create URL Slug** - Convert text to URL-friendly slug
|
||||
- **Truncate Text** - Truncate long text with ellipsis
|
||||
- **Extract Hashtags** - Find all hashtags in text
|
||||
- **Word Counter** - Count words and characters in text
|
||||
|
||||
### Math & Calculations
|
||||
- **Calculate Percentage** - Calculate percentage and format result
|
||||
- **Calculate Discount** - Calculate price after discount
|
||||
- **Compound Interest Calculator** - Calculate compound interest over time
|
||||
- **Statistical Analysis** - Calculate mean, median, mode, std dev
|
||||
|
||||
### Conditionals & Logic
|
||||
- **Role-Based Access Check** - Check if user has required role
|
||||
- **Time-Based Logic** - Execute logic based on time of day
|
||||
- **Feature Flag Checker** - Check if feature is enabled for user
|
||||
|
||||
### Error Handling
|
||||
- **Try-Catch Pattern** - Safe execution with error handling
|
||||
- **Validation Error Accumulator** - Collect all validation errors at once
|
||||
|
||||
### User Management
|
||||
- **Build User Profile** - Create complete user profile from data
|
||||
- **Log User Activity** - Create activity log entry
|
||||
|
||||
### Date & Time
|
||||
- **Format Date** - Format timestamp in various ways
|
||||
- **Calculate Date Difference** - Calculate difference between two dates
|
||||
|
||||
### Utilities
|
||||
- **Safe JSON Parse** - Parse JSON string with error handling
|
||||
- **Generate Unique ID** - Create unique identifier
|
||||
- **Rate Limit Checker** - Check if action exceeds rate limit
|
||||
- **Simple Cache Manager** - Cache data with expiration
|
||||

## Common Patterns
|
||||
|
||||
### Validation Pattern
|
||||
```lua
|
||||
local data = context.data or {}
|
||||
|
||||
if not data.field then
|
||||
return { valid = false, error = "Field is required" }
|
||||
end
|
||||
|
||||
if not validateCondition(data.field) then
|
||||
return { valid = false, error = "Validation failed" }
|
||||
end
|
||||
|
||||
return { valid = true, data = data }
|
||||
```
|
||||
|
||||
### Transformation Pattern
|
||||
```lua
|
||||
local input = context.data or {}
|
||||
|
||||
local output = {
|
||||
field1 = transform(input.field1),
|
||||
field2 = normalize(input.field2),
|
||||
metadata = {
|
||||
processedAt = os.time(),
|
||||
version = "1.0"
|
||||
}
|
||||
}
|
||||
|
||||
return output
|
||||
```
|
||||
|
||||
### Error Handling Pattern
|
||||
```lua
|
||||
local function riskyOperation()
|
||||
-- operation that might fail
|
||||
end
|
||||
|
||||
local success, result = pcall(riskyOperation)
|
||||
|
||||
if success then
|
||||
return { success = true, result = result }
|
||||
else
|
||||
log("Error: " .. tostring(result))
|
||||
return { success = false, error = tostring(result) }
|
||||
end
|
||||
```
